Recap: Lassiter Trojans vs. Fellowship Christian Paladins

The Lassiter Trojans entered their tilt with the Fellowship Christian Paladins with three cons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with four. Lassiter strolled past Fellowship Christian with points to spare on Saturday, taking the game 51-37. That's another feather in the cap for Lassiter, who also won these teams' last head-to-head.

Lassiter found their leader in underclassman Claire Mackenny, who dropped a double-double on 23 points and ten rebounds. Those 23 points set a new season-high mark for her. The team also got some help courtesy of Malia Loadwick, who scored eight points along with nine rebounds.

Lassiter is on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last eight matches, which provided a nice bump to their 9-3 record this season. As for Fellowship Christian, their defeat ended a three-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 8-3.

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Lassiter will have some time to savor their win since their next game is a little ways off: they'll take on Johns Creek at 6:00 p.m. on January 5, 2024. Fellowship Christian will be home for the holidays to greet Johnson Ferry Christian Academy at 6:30 p.m. on Monday.
